Good things to know

Which word is more common?

Crumpled is more commonly used than crinkly in everyday language. Crumpled is versatile and covers a wide range of contexts, while crinkly is less common and refers to a specific type of texture or appearance.

What’s the difference in the tone of formality between crinkly and crumpled?

Both crinkly and crumpled are relatively informal words and can be used in casual conversation or writing.
